Heather M.
Fairbanks
December 21, 1973 – October 16, 2025
Heather M. (Adamiak) Fairbanks, 51, of Merrimack NH passed away on Thursday, October 16th, 2025 at the Community Hospice House in Merrimack after a short battle with cancer.
She was born in Worcester, MA on December 21st, 1973, daughter of Arthur and the late Gail (Johnson) Adamiak. Raised in Worcester, MA, she was a graduate of Worcester Vocational School and attended classes at Nashua Community College.
Heather worked for Catholic Medical Center in Manchester, NH as a Unit Coordinator. Previously she drove a school bus for STA and the Merrimack School District where she was known as Miss Heather and got to drive so many wonderful children.
In her free time, she enjoyed sitting on the beach, snowmobiling, reading and spending time with her family, including her cat Smokey and new puppy Zeke. She was passionately involved in the Friends of Merrimack Dog Park after making so many friends there with the dogs and people over the years. She served on the Merrimack Parks and Recreation Committee to help with the dog park and all the other community activities the Park and Recreation department runs.
She will be forever loved and remembered by her husband of 25 years, Nathaniel "Nat" Fairbanks; two sons, Clayton Fairbanks and Camden Fairbanks and his girlfriend Anacelis Candelario; her father Arthur Adamiak; a brother, Robert Adamiak; brother-in-law Jon Fairbanks and his wife Kristen along with their three children, Conor, Ronan and Abby and long-time friend of Clayton and Camden and honorary family member, Jacob Gardner.
